发明名称 Quantification of a characteristic of a lumen of a tubular structure
摘要 A method includes generating, based on a distance map, a signal indicative of a quantification of a characteristic of a lumen of a tubular structure of interest over a pre-determined extent of the tubular structure of interest represented in volumetric imaging data. A system includes a quantifying component (216) that generates, based on a distance map, a signal indicative of a quantification of characteristic of a lumen of a tubular structure of interest over a pre-determined extent of the tubular structure of interest represented in volumetric imaging data. A method includes identifying voxels of 3D segmented imaging data that represent tubular structure of interest, determining distances between the identified voxels and nearest voxels corresponding to other structure in a plurality of 2D slices of the segment imaging data, representing the voxels with intensity values that are proportional to the distances, and generating a signal indicative of a 3D distance map based on the intensity values.

主权项 1. A method, comprising: generating, based on a voxel distance map, a signal indicative of a quantification of a characteristic of a lumen of a tubular structure of interest over a pre-determined volume of the tubular structure of interest represented in volumetric imaging data; receiving a selected start point and end point of the tubular structure of interest; determining a state metric from the quantification that indicates a percentage of occlusion of the tubular structure of interest between the selected start point and end point; and wherein the percentage of occlusion is based on a selected diameter and a minimum diameter between the start and end points, wherein the selected diameter includes at least one of: an average of all diameters between the selected start point and end point, or an average of all diameters over a predetermined range along a path of the lumen.
